Mana (92) is an inhabited village in Nihri Sub-district of Mandi district, Himachal Pradesh. Its Census village code is 015678, the Census 2011 record lists 522 people in 94 households and the reported area is 158 hectares. The local references include Karsog CD Block and the nearest town reference is Sundarnagar at about 68 km.

The Census 2011 record lists 522 people in 94 households, with 258 male residents and 264 female residents. The average household size is 5.55, and SC share is 45.98% and ST share is 0% for Mana (92). Population density works out to about 330.38 people per sq km.
